About

Kamesh Subbarao is a scholar working on Control and Systems Engineering, Aerospace Engineering and Computer Networks and Communications. According to data from OpenAlex, Kamesh Subbarao has authored 108 papers receiving a total of 1.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 65 papers in Control and Systems Engineering, 55 papers in Aerospace Engineering and 21 papers in Computer Networks and Communications. Recurrent topics in Kamesh Subbarao’s work include Adaptive Control of Nonlinear Systems (42 papers), Guidance and Control Systems (20 papers) and Distributed Control Multi-Agent Systems (18 papers). Kamesh Subbarao is often cited by papers focused on Adaptive Control of Nonlinear Systems (42 papers), Guidance and Control Systems (20 papers) and Distributed Control Multi-Agent Systems (18 papers). Kamesh Subbarao collaborates with scholars based in United States, Singapore and Netherlands. Kamesh Subbarao's co-authors include Abhijit Das, Frank L. Lewis, John L. Junkins, Puneet Singla, Ben M. Chen, Jyotirmay Gadewadikar, Maruthi R. Akella, Jennifer Goss, Atilla Dogan and Kemao Peng and has published in prestigious journals such as Automatica, Sensors and IEEE Access.
